Royal Navy L.S. & G.C., G.V.R., 2nd issue, fixed suspension (K. 11419 J. H. G. Hamblen, L. Sto., H.M.S. Cardiff) about very fine £40-60

John Henry George Hamblen was born in Bournemouth in September 1889 and entered the Royal Navy as a Stoker 2nd Class in May 1911. A Stoker 1st Class by the outbreak of hostilities in August 1914, which found him serving in the cruiser H.M.S. Minotaur, he remained in the same ship until coming ashore to Victory II in March 1918, and was consequently present in her at the battle of Jutland, when she flew the flag of Rear-Admiral Heath, Second Cruiser Squadron. Hamblen, who ended the War in torpedo boat destroyer No. 82, was awarded his L.S. & G.C. Medal in July 1926.
